The place is Burundi?


Burundi is positioned in “East Africa”, which additionally consists of Tanzania, Kenya, Rwanda, Uganda, and shortly will embrace D.R. Congo. It’s tucked in the course of all of them, slightly below Rwanda.
Tips on how to Get to Burundi?
You’ll wish to get a flight into Bujumbura, which is the brand new capital of Burundi. It’s a really small airport, and never precisely a busy flight route, so that you’ll seemingly have a couple of layovers to be able to get there.
You should use Skyscanner to seek out the most affordable flights there in case your dates are versatile. Simply seek for costs within the “entire month” moderately than a particular date (I name this enjoying Flight Roulette). For those who’re going to be in a close-by nation, there’s seemingly a direct flight there. I had one from Dar es Salaam!
What do you Have to Enter Burundi as a Foreigner?


The entry course of for me was hectic, unhelpful, and lengthy. Fortunately I’m an expert traveler, and simply waited patiently all through the method. That is most likely TMI however when you’re ever about to lose your chill, simply keep in mind I did all of this SOLO, with out having the ability to communicate the native languages (French and Kirundi), AND whereas my menstrual cup was leaking as a result of I messed it up once I used one of many squat-toilets in a small village that I by accident obtained off the airplane in earlier than touchdown in Bujumbura.
Anyway…right here’s what you’ll want to enter, and beneath is a really detailed course of for find out how to get all of it:
- Visa (can get upon arrival for $90)
- Unfavorable covid take a look at 72 hours earlier than arrival
- One other covid take a look at upon arrival ($100!!!)
- Proof of ongoing flight
- Proof of your lodge reservation
- Arrival card (given on the airport or on the airplane)
Take into accout the method is hectic, however this may let you know precisely what to do.
So there will probably be three cubicles in entrance of you, after which the precise immigration to your proper.
- Go to the primary sales space first. Folks will probably be shoving one another to attempt to get to the entrance, and can reduce you in line when you’re not being aggressive sufficient. Have your cash prepared and your passport. You want $90 for the visa, and $100 for the covid take a look at. Shove all of it into one of many home windows and wait for somebody to take it.
- As soon as they take it, they’ll provide you with two papers. Take the paper for the Covid take a look at to the third window. They are going to then provide you with a receipt…
- Then take that and the opposite paper to the second window…they may then provide you with one other receipt…
- Take each of the receipts again to the primary window (that is ridiculous I do know), they may then provide you with yet one more reciept…
- Take that receipt again to the second window and provides it to them along with your passport, and they’ll lastly put your visa in it.
- When you’re ready in line, fill out one of many arrival playing cards
- Take your passport with visa and your arrival card lastly to the immigration officer to get stamped.
- Get your baggage
- You then get to proceed to the very unorganized obligatory covid testing space. Log onto their wifi, then go to the web site listed above the sales space behind it. Get in line for this sales space instantly, don’t sit down or something.
- Whereas ready in line, fill out the appointment type on the web site. When it asks to pay, click on the choice that claims you already paid.
- While you lastly get to the entrance of the sales space (individuals will attempt to reduce you right here as properly, so once more, concentrate), present them your appointment affirmation that will get despatched to your e-mail, and your receipt from inside. As soon as he checks it and indicators off, you then go get a faux throat swab, and you may lastly depart!

Karera Waterfalls
My prime decide of issues I needed to do and in addition now my prime finest issues to do in Burundi decide, is Karera Waterfalls!
They’re a bit far (about three hours from Bujumbura) so that you undoubtedly have to take a tour. You possibly can do it as a day journey, nevertheless it’s a whole lot of driving, so I’d suggest staying the night time close to it or close to your subsequent vacation spot.
Karera Waterfalls is definitely a giant park, and there are a complete of 5 waterfalls you may see! The principle one is true on the entrance, however when you comply with the path to the appropriate, you’ll have a pleasant hike to the others.
Earlier than you get to the decrease falls, you may go on an extended rope bridge for a very beautiful view! Then I’d counsel going all the best way right down to the very backside, and the tallest of all of the waterfalls. Watch out when crossing the stream as a result of the rocks are slippery! And don’t get to shut to this waterfall as a result of it’s actually robust!
As a substitute, hike again as much as the center falls, which is the highest of the earlier waterfall. That being mentioned, be VERY cautious and don’t get near the sting! The falls right here have rock swimming pools on the backside of them (versus mushy sand) so you may sit in it and luxuriate in a natrual bathe!

Gishora Drum Ceremony


I knew that my journey to Burundi wouldn’t be full with out goinig to see the Gishora drums! This unbelievable, soul-shaking efficiency actually had me in tears! The beat of the drum and the power of the drummers, plus the awe from the native youngsters who come to look at, was simply actually wonderful!
The historical past behind these large drums, which can be mentioned to resemble a girl’s physique, and constituted of worshipped cow cover, is an fascinating one as properly. The ingoma drums signify energy, and play an essential function within the re-rise of their tradition following colonization by the French.
